For those who are unaware of what a Sadie Hawkins Dance is; it originated all from a comic strip, called “Lil’ Abner” written by Al Capp. This differs from other school dances because this time it is the girl’s responsibility to ask a certain, lucky guy to go with her. Sadie Hawkins is a rather informal event, where the girl and the guy she asked, match clothes.
